Enhancing Aluminium Manufacturing with CNC Technology
The integration of CNC machining has dramatically altered the landscape of aluminium fabrication. Traditionally, working with aluminium – a metal known for its unique qualities and tendency to deform – posed significant problems. CNC processes offer unparalleled precision, minimizing waste and enabling the creation of intricate, high-tolerance components. By employing sophisticated toolpaths and intelligent feed rates, CNC equipment can expertly handle the material's softness, diminishing the risk of burrs and ensuring a consistently high-quality finish. Moreover, this method facilitates expedited production cycles and allows for greater flexibility in design, presenting new avenues for innovation in industries like electronics and architecture.
